Economy & Jobs

Eagle residents earn a median household income of $103,750 , which is 38%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$45,138. The unemployment rate stands at 0.0% (100%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 8.0%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 1,464 business establishments, including 99 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Eagle is $164,600 , 42%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$313,279. The cost of living index is 96.2 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1950.

Safety & Crime

Eagle reports 39 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 90%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 424/100K.

Education

9.2% of adults in Eagle hold a bachelor's degree or higher (73% below the national average). 93.8%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.0/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Eagle has an average annual temperature of 49°F (9°C). Winters average 24°F in January while summers reach 72°F in July. The area gets 260 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 33.3 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 38.
